Protect Numbers by encoding them into Alphabetic
And convert them back
Converts 12345 to ABCDE and the other way.
Simple way to encryption I did back in 1995
FeeKey security (Convert 1234567890 to ABCDEFGHIJ)
where 1 = A, 2 = B, 3= C, etc..., and convert it vice versa
Function FeeKey(Numeral)
Dim T1, T2, T3, NewFee
T3 = CStr(Numeral)
NewFee = ""
For i = 1 To Len(T3)
T2 = Mid(T3, i, 1)
If T2 = "0" Then T2 = "10"
If T2 = "." Then GoTo Next1
If Val(T2) = 0 Then GoTo NextI
NewFee = NewFee & Chr(val(T2) + 64)
GoTo NextI
Next1:
NewFee = NewFee & T2
GoTo NextI
NextI:
Next i
FeeKey = NewFee
End Function
Function UnFeeKey(FeeKey)
' FeeKey security (Convert 1234567890 to ABCDEFGHIJ)
' where 1 = A, 2 = B, 3 = C, etc..., and convert it vice versa)
Dim NewFee, T1, T2
NewFee = ""
For i = 1 To Len(FeeKey)
T2 = Mid(FeeKey, i, 1)
T1 = Asc(UCase(T2))
If T2 = "." Then GoTo Next1
If T1 < 65 Or T1 > 74 Then GoTo NextI
If T1 = 74 Then T1 = 64
NewFee = NewFee & T1 - 64
GoTo NextI
Next1:
NewFee = NewFee & T2
GoTo NextI
NextI:
Next i
UnFeeKey = CDbl(NewFee)
End Function
